Hi Sanne,
The Identifier field is a unique string of characters assigned by Storyline. Your LMS uses it to identify your content. If you're republishing a course that's already in your LMS, don't change the value in this field. What were you changing it too? Have you already uploaded this course into your LMS? If so - I'd suggest doing a "save as" of your .story file and then republishing without changing that Identifier and seeing how that one uploads into your LMS. Have you shared the SCORM Cloud results with your LMS team to see if they could point towards other ideas or issues with the course or publishing settings? If it works normally in SCORM Cloud your LMS team is your next resource.
